
About
A three-tier small animal hutch rack on castors: welded mesh sides, backs and roofs, mesh front frames, litter trays sliding out under each mesh floor and a capping deck. Overall 1.10 by 1.44 by 0.56 m (X by Y by Z). Metre units, +Y up, the side a person uses toward +Z, resting on y=0. The three litter trays are named nodes pivoted on their slide axes. Rigid node-transform clips: open and close. No skinning. No collision or navigation data.
